Liverpool are back in European action tonight as they host Ajax in the Champions League.
The Reds lost to Atalanta last week, so need to hit back with a strong result tonight in order to get back on track.
Jurgen Klopp has sprung a surprise with his team selection, as whilst Alisson is out injured with what the club describe as a ‘tight leg muscle’, Caoimhin Kelleher has been given the nod in goal ahead of Adrian.
Neco Williams and Andrew Robertson are the full backs, with Joel Matip and Fabinho back together as centre backs tonight.
Curtis Jones starts in midfield alongside Jordan Henderson and Georginio Wijnaldum in a three-man engine room, whilst Roberto Firmino is left out of the attack.
Sadio Mane and Mohamed Salah are joined in the front three by Diogo Jota, meaning Takumi Minamino is also only a substitute.
Minamino and Firmino are joined by Adrian, Vitezslav Jaros, Kostas Tsimikas, Divock Origi, Rhys Williams, Jake Cain and Leighton Clarkson.
